The City (Instrumental) City is the latest release from Smooth Jazz Sensation Paul Brown, and is another winner by this talented musician. It’s a rare day indeed that I get a CD from an artist that I can truthfully say does not have a bad track in the bunch. I’m more than happy to announce that’s exactly what I must say about this one. There simply isn’t a bad one in the bunch. No fillers here at all.
City has a nicely varied, mix of 11 tracks that are very well written songs by this clearly superb artist. Most of the songs display a lot of the kind emotion that makes for a really great listen. Seemingly drawing from what I can only imagine are his own personal experiences. At different points touching on the most real emotions of love, heartbreak, pain, failed relationships and unattainable romance. They’re all here.
One of the nicer things about a CD like this is with this level of talent even if Smooth Jazz isn’t your favorite style you still can’t help but appreciate the greatness of the artist.
Listen to City and I believe you’ll find there’s not much to dis-like about it. The songs are inspired, the production is simply outstanding. If you’re even mildly into Smooth Jazz music you’ll enjoy this album.
My SmoothLee Bonus Pick, and the one that got Sore […as in “Stuck On REpeat”] is track 6, Old Friends. Wow!
City Release Notes: Paul Brown originally released City on Jul 12, 2005 on the GRP Records label. Personnel: Paul Brown (vocals, guitar); Jeffrey Osborne, Wendy Moten (vocals); Jeff Carruthers, Tommy Kay (guitar); Gene Cannon (flute); Dan Higgins, Michael Paulo, Boney James (saxophone); Gary Grant, Jerry Hey (trumpet); Mic Smith (flugelhorn); Steve Holtman (trombone); Chuck Loeb, Darrell Smith, Gerald McCauley, Allon Sams (keyboards, drums); Joe Wolfe (keyboards, programming); Herman Jackson (keyboards); Roberto Vally (bass instrument); D.C. (drums, percussion); Dave Hooper (drums); Ronny Gutierez (percussion). Recording information: Funky Joint, Sherman Oaks, California; Sunset Sound, Hollywood, California.
